We moved from our 2001 DSDP to the 2014 Ventana 4377 just 2 months ago.. We have driven the new coach only about 1000 miles to date. The 2001 Dutchstar drove great I thought but the tag axle Ventana drives way better. I know it is heavier and has the tag and the comfrt drive so it is hard to say what improved the handling the most. We do not get pushed around at all by the wind and big trucks now.
